PHP-Fusion Expanded Calendar module show_single.php SQL injection
| phpfusion-expanded-calendar-sql-injection (36904) |
Description:
The PHP-Fusion Expanded Calendar module is vulnerable to SQL injection. A remote attacker could send specially-crafted SQL statements to the show_single.php script using the sel parameter, which could allow the attacker to view, add, modify or delete information in the back-end database.
Platforms Affected:
- PHP-Fusion, Expanded Calendar module 2.0
Remedy:
No remedy available as of July 4, 2009.
Consequences:
Data Manipulation
References:
- PHP-Fusion Web site, PHP-Fusion Expanded Calendar Module at http://php-fusion.co.uk/news.php.
- BID-25876: Expanded Calendar PHP-Fusion Module Show_Single.PHP SQL Injection Vulnerability
- CVE-2007-5187: SQL injection vulnerability in infusions/calendar_events_panel/show_single.php in the Expanded Calendar 2.x module for PHP-Fusion all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ands via the sel parameter.
- VUPEN/ADV-2007-3331: Expanded Calendar for PHP-Fusion sel SQL Query Injection Vulnerability
Reported:
Oct 01, 2007
